Technique 1: Moderated Remote Usability Testing

Moderated remote usability testing stands out as an effective technique for gathering valuable user insights. In this approach, a trained moderator interacts with participants via video conferencing tools, guiding them through tasks while observing their behavior and reactions in real time. This dynamic creates a supportive environment where users feel comfortable sharing their thoughts and experiences. The moderator can probe deeper into user responses, uncovering motivations and frustrations that may not emerge in unmoderated tests.

One of the main advantages of moderated testing is the ability to adapt to the context of user interactions. The facilitator can adjust tasks based on participant feedback or behaviors observed during the session. Additionally, this technique allows for a richer understanding by combining both qualitative and quantitative data, enhancing overall usability testing techniques. Ultimately, moderated remote usability testing fosters a collaborative dialogue that directly informs design improvements.

Technique 2: Unmoderated Remote Usability Testing

Unmoderated remote usability testing is a powerful method allowing participants to engage with designs from their own locations. This technique is particularly effective because it minimizes the potential bias that can occur in moderated sessions. Participants interact with a product or prototype independently, providing insights based on their natural behavior, free from the influence of a moderator.

To effectively implement this technique, consider these steps:

  1. Recruit a Diverse Sample: Ensure you select a varied group of users representing your target audience for valuable feedback.
  2. Set Clear Tasks: Define specific tasks for participants to complete, allowing you to assess their experience and usability of the product.
  3. Utilize Online Tools: Use usability testing platforms to record interactions and gather participant feedback seamlessly.

By embracing unmoderated remote usability testing, you capitalize on authentic user experiences, generating insightful data that informs your design process and ultimately improves user satisfaction.

Technique 3: Guerrilla Usability Testing

Guerrilla usability testing is an informal yet effective approach that can yield significant insights into user behavior. This method involves quick, low-cost testing in public areas, allowing you to capture spontaneous feedback. Instead of lab setups, researchers interact directly with users in real-world environments, fostering a natural context for observing usability issues. This technique shines because it enables researchers to gather qualitative data from actual users without extensive preparation.

To implement guerrilla usability testing, follow these steps:

  1. Identify Target Users: Understand who your ideal users are and look for them in everyday settings.

  2. Create Simple Prototypes: Use low-fidelity prototypes to facilitate immediate feedback, ensuring clarity and ease of use.

  3. Observe Interactions: Watch how users engage with your designs, noting their behaviors, comments, and any apparent difficulties faced.

  4. Ask Open-Ended Questions: Encourage users to share their thoughts and feelings about the design during and after interactions.

  5. Iterate Based on Feedback: Use the collected insights to refine your design, addressing any usability issues and enhancing user experience.

Guerrilla usability testing is an excellent addition to your usability testing techniques as it provides invaluable data quickly and affordably.

Technique 4: Card Sorting

Card sorting is an effective method for understanding how users categorize information. In this usability testing technique, participants organize content into groups that make sense to them, revealing their mental models. By engaging users in this process, designers can uncover insights into how the structure of information impacts navigation and usability.

There are two primary types of card sorting: open and closed. In open card sorting, users create their categories, providing insights into their thought processes. Closed card sorting offers predefined categories and asks users to sort cards into these groups. This technique helps to optimize site architecture, ensuring that users can find what they need effortlessly. Ultimately, card sorting offers valuable feedback on how to best present content, aligning it with user expectations and enhancing overall user experience.

Technique 5: A/B Testing in UX Design

A/B testing is a powerful technique used in UX design to compare two variations of a webpage or interface. By randomly presenting these variations to different users, designers can gather data on which version performs better in terms of user engagement, conversion rates, or other key performance indicators.

To effectively conduct A/B testing, follow these steps:

  1. Identify Goals: Define what you aim to achieve with the test. This could include improving click-through rates, reducing bounce rates, or increasing user satisfaction.

  2. Create Variations: Develop two different versions of your design element. This could be a button color, layout, or headline text.

  3. Select a Sample: Choose a representative user sample and divide them randomly between the two variations to ensure unbiased results.

  4. Analyze Results: Collect and analyze data from user interactions with both versions. Use statistical methods to determine if the differences in performance are significant.

  5. Implement Findings: Based on the results, implement the better-performing variation for all users to enhance overall user experience.

A/B testing helps refine design decisions and optimizes the user journey by directly addressing user preferences, making it one of the most effective usability testing techniques in modern UX design.
